Amidst the twists and turns of reality television, one couple's story stands out as a testament to love and understanding across borders. Stevi Savage and Mahdi Al-Saadi, participants in the latest season of "90 Day Fiancé," have faced numerous obstacles since their journey began. From initial doubts about their relationship’s longevity to navigating cultural differences, their story is filled with moments that test both individuals' resolve. The first major hurdle came early when Mahdi expressed concerns about his future in the U.S., hinting at possibly returning to Iran. However, as their story unfolded, they demonstrated remarkable resilience.

A pivotal moment in their relationship occurred when Stevi introduced Mahdi to her family. This meeting was fraught with tension, especially given her father’s sudden awareness of Mahdi’s existence just days before. While some might anticipate hostility due to historical tensions between the U.S. and Iran, Stevi's father surprised everyone by focusing on practical matters rather than cultural stereotypes. His primary concern revolved around whether 90 days were sufficient for such an important life decision. This thoughtful approach not only eased potential conflicts but also highlighted the importance of open dialogue in overcoming preconceived notions.

Beyond familial acceptance, another looming challenge lies in Mahdi’s possible separation from his Iranian roots. Unlike many couples who struggle with adapting to new environments, Mahdi appears well-adjusted to American life. Yet, the emotional weight of potentially leaving his family behind permanently adds complexity to their relationship. The decision to stay or return to Iran involves significant sacrifices, emphasizing the profound impact migration has on personal connections. Despite these challenges, Stevi and Mahdi continue to navigate their path forward, proving that love can transcend geographical and cultural boundaries.
